Who wrote Smokey Factory Blues lyrics?


Smokey Factory Blues is written by Albert Hammond, Michael Hazelwood.
✔️

When was Smokey Factory Blues released?


It is first released on March 01, 1975 as part of Johnny Cash's album "John R. Cash" which includes 10 tracks in total. This song is the 9th track on this album.
✔️

Which genre is Smokey Factory Blues?


Smokey Factory Blues falls under the genre Country.
✔️

How long is the song Smokey Factory Blues?


Smokey Factory Blues song length is 3 minutes and 22 seconds.
